Overview of Top Cloud-Based CRM Platforms
Cloud-based CRM platforms are customer relationship management systems that are hosted on the cloud, allowing businesses to access their data and tools remotely through the internet. These platforms offer a wide range of functionalities to help companies manage their interactions with customers effectively.
Benefits of Using Cloud-Based CRM Platforms
- Accessibility: Users can access the CRM system from anywhere with an internet connection, providing flexibility for remote work.
- Scalability: Cloud-based CRM platforms can easily scale up or down based on the needs of the business without the need for additional hardware.
- Cost-Effectiveness: These platforms typically have lower upfront costs and subscription-based pricing models, making them more affordable for businesses.
- Automatic Updates: Cloud-based CRM platforms receive automatic updates and maintenance, ensuring that users always have access to the latest features and security updates.
Comparison with Traditional On-Premise CRM Systems
- Deployment: Cloud-based CRM platforms can be deployed quickly and do not require extensive IT infrastructure setup, unlike on-premise systems.
- Cost: On-premise CRM systems often require significant upfront investment in hardware and software, while cloud-based platforms have lower initial costs.
- Accessibility: On-premise systems may have limitations in terms of remote access, whereas cloud-based CRM platforms offer accessibility from anywhere with an internet connection.
- Scalability: Cloud-based CRM platforms are more easily scalable to accommodate business growth compared to on-premise systems that may require additional hardware and resources.

Comparison of Pricing Plans
When it comes to choosing a cloud-based CRM platform, pricing is a crucial factor to consider. Let’s analyze the pricing models offered by different platforms, compare their cost-effectiveness, and discuss any hidden costs that users should be aware of.
Salesforce
Salesforce offers various pricing plans, including Essentials, Professional, Enterprise, and Unlimited. The cost depends on the number of users and features required. Users should be aware of additional costs for add-ons and integrations.
HubSpot
HubSpot provides pricing plans such as Starter, Professional, and Enterprise, with additional costs for features like advanced reporting and automation. Users should carefully assess their needs to choose the most cost-effective plan.
Zoho CRM
Zoho CRM offers plans like Standard, Professional, and Enterprise, with additional costs for features such as workflow automation and analytics. Users should be cautious of overage charges for exceeding usage limits.
Microsoft Dynamics 365
Microsoft Dynamics 365 has pricing plans for Sales, Customer Service, Field Service, and Marketing. Users should consider the additional costs for customizations and integrations to ensure they select the most suitable and cost-effective plan.
Integration Capabilities with Third-Party Applications
In the digital age, seamless integration between different software applications is crucial for businesses to streamline processes and improve overall efficiency. Let’s explore how top cloud-based CRM platforms excel in integration capabilities with various third-party applications.
Popular Third-Party Applications for Integration
- Salesforce: A leading CRM platform that offers integration with popular tools like Microsoft Outlook, MailChimp, and Slack for enhanced communication and collaboration.
- HubSpot: Known for its marketing automation features, HubSpot integrates seamlessly with tools like Shopify, Zapier, and Google Analytics to provide a comprehensive view of customer interactions.
- Zoho CRM: Zoho CRM allows integration with apps like G Suite, Dropbox, and QuickBooks for efficient data management and reporting.

Security Measures and Compliance Standards
In today’s digital age, data security and compliance with regulations are paramount for businesses utilizing cloud-based CRM platforms. Let’s delve into the security measures and compliance standards followed by leading CRM providers.
Security Measures Implemented
- Encryption: Top CRM platforms employ encryption techniques to safeguard data both in transit and at rest. This ensures that sensitive information remains secure from unauthorized access.
- Access Control: Role-based access control mechanisms are in place to restrict data access to authorized personnel only. This helps prevent data breaches and insider threats.
- Regular Audits: CRM providers conduct regular security audits to identify vulnerabilities and address them promptly. This proactive approach enhances the overall security posture of the platform.
Compliance Standards Adhered to
- GDPR Compliance: Leading cloud-based CRM platforms comply with the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) to protect the privacy and rights of EU citizens’ personal data. This ensures that data processing practices are transparent and lawful.
- HIPAA Compliance: For CRM platforms handling healthcare data, adherence to the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) is crucial. Compliance with HIPAA ensures the security and confidentiality of protected health information.
